教培參考
教育培訓(xùn)行業(yè)知識型媒體
發(fā)布時間: 2025年05月20日 04:26
為什么人工智能和Python要一起學(xué)?兩者有何聯(lián)系?相信現(xiàn)在只要提到人工智能,就難免會帶上Python,可以說Python就是人工智能的首選編程語言,由此人工智能已經(jīng)和Python已經(jīng)緊密聯(lián)系在一起了。本文就和大家說說Python和人工智能不可分割的關(guān)系。
1、Python與C語言
Python是一種面向?qū)ο蟮慕忉屝陀嬎銠C程序設(shè)計語言,具有豐富和強大的庫,常被昵稱為膠水語言。Python提供了豐富的API和工具,以便程序員能夠輕松地使用C語言、C++、Cython來編寫擴(kuò)充模塊。Python編譯器本身也可以被集成到其它需要腳本語言的程序內(nèi),還可以將其他語言編寫的程序進(jìn)行集成和封裝,而這也是人工智能必備知識。另外機器學(xué)習(xí)屬于人工智能的一個分支,是指讓機器能具備擺脫對人工指令的依賴,能按照一定的算法開展自主學(xué)習(xí)的能力。而Python的語法清晰、易于操作純文本文件、存在大量的開發(fā)文檔、還有可執(zhí)行偽代碼,非常易于處理非數(shù)值型數(shù)據(jù),也因此成為了機器學(xué)習(xí)的主要編程語言。
但是很多人不知道的是,真正的人工智能的底層語言是C/C++,因為真正的計算全在于C/C++,而python僅僅是調(diào)用AI的接口然后去實現(xiàn)一些邏輯而已。但是為什么說人工智能首先選擇用python呢?主要使用python是因為Python和底層原因的融合使得開發(fā)起來更加方便。做一件事,花費最少時間,才會被選擇。而且Python在擁有簡潔的語法和豐富的生態(tài)環(huán)境從而提高開發(fā)速度的同時,對C的支持也很好,Python結(jié)合了語言的優(yōu)點,又通過對C的高度兼容彌補了速度慢的缺點,自然受到數(shù)據(jù)科學(xué)研究者與機器學(xué)習(xí)程序員的青睞。
2、國家政策支持
Python語言的學(xué)習(xí)已經(jīng)上升到了國家戰(zhàn)略的層面上。國家相關(guān)教育部門對于“人工智能普及”格外重視,不僅將Python列入到小學(xué)、中學(xué)和高中等傳統(tǒng)教育體系中,并逐步由底層向高層推動“全民學(xué)Python”,從而進(jìn)一步實現(xiàn)人工智能技術(shù)的推動。因此國家的政策更是推動了大家對于人工智能和Python一起學(xué)的認(rèn)知。
3、崗位技能要求
大家可以在各大招聘平臺上了解一下,現(xiàn)在人工智能的就業(yè)行情和招聘要求??傮w上來看,許多知名企業(yè)公司對人工智能人才的要求都是需要掌握Python編程語言。因此就算是從當(dāng)下就業(yè)的大環(huán)境下考慮,大家在學(xué)習(xí)人工智能的時候,也必須學(xué)習(xí)Python語言。
綜上所述,人工智能和Python可以說是相輔相成,密不可分的聯(lián)系,使用Python極大的方便了人工智能的開發(fā),這也是為什么工智能和Python要一起學(xué)的根本原因。如果大家對人工智能和Python有進(jìn)一步的學(xué)習(xí)愿望,可以上教育培訓(xùn)網(wǎng)了解一下相關(guān)的在線課程。
微信掃碼關(guān)注公眾號
獲取更多考試熱門資料